We have finally made it to the third and final installment of the fermentation series; to celebrate, we're popping some bubbly! I have been working in sparkling for the last year and was so excited to share what I've learned. Not only will we go through a traditional Sparkling Fermentation, but will also talk about different styles of sparkling, proper bottle preparation, and how La Croix is the Champagne of seltzers. Make sure to check out a Pet Nat next time you see it in the shop and prepare for a deliciously rustic and refreshing bottle of bubbles.
